Join Hoosiers for a Commonsense Health Plan on Wednesday, January 15 @ 6:30pm for the new documentary, "Inequality for All" at the Monroe County Public Library Auditorium, 303 E. Kirkwood Ave, Bloomington.In this new documentary film, Inequality for All, Robert Reich, economist, professor, author and former Secretary of Labor addresses income inequality.  "We're in the biggest economic slump since the Great Depression, and we can't seem to get out of it.  Why?  Because, exactly as in the 1920's so much of the nation's income and wealth are going to the top, that the vast middle class doesn't have the purchasing power to keep the economy going."On January 8, 1964, President Lyndon Johnson during his State of the Union address introduced legislation with the unofficial name the "War on Poverty".  In 1965, as part of the Great Society, Congress passed Medicare and Medicaid.  Here we are in 2014, advocating to expand the Medicaid program to help working Hoosiers who fall into the coverage gap because Gov. Mike Pence opposes Medicaid expansion as a part of the Affordable Care Act.  Martin Luther King, Jr. reminds us to keep working for healthcare reform with his famous words, "Of all the forms of inequality, injustice in health care is the most shocking and inhumane."
